Oh yeah, the benefit of this script over the other is that it creates a
new filesystem rather than resizing an existing one. This overcomes the
one negative of a 2G image that I could think of, in that an 'mke2fs'
for a 2G filesystem would possibly create fewer inodes than would
reasonably be used on the filesystem after it was resized to 10G.
